US revokes more than 175,000 visas for foreigners

US State Department says it revoked more than 175,000 visas for foreigners

The US State Department said it had revoked more than 175,000 visas held by foreign nationals since the start of President Donald Trump’s second term, as part of a broad campaign to tighten immigration rules.

In a statement on Monday, the department said the revocations targeted foreigners who had violated visa conditions, committed crimes, called for violence against Americans, committed fraud, misused the immigration system or posed a threat to national security.

Reasons given for the revocations

The department said most of the visas were cancelled after contact with law enforcement authorities, with assaults, driving under the influence of alcohol or drugs, theft and drug-related offences among the main reasons.

It also said many cancellations were linked to reckless driving, sexual assault, child abuse, fraud, embezzlement and other criminal cases.

Ongoing screening and enforcement

The State Department said the decisions were the result of ongoing screening designed to ensure visa holders comply with the conditions of their stay and do not pose a risk to Americans.

The department said the campaign reflects the wider immigration crackdown launched by the Trump administration after his return to the White House last year.

Previous record and broader push

In January, the State Department said it had already revoked more than 100,000 visas, a record at the time, underscoring the scale of the administration’s effort to tighten immigration enforcement.

The latest figure shows the revocation drive has expanded further as the administration continues to apply stricter checks on foreign visitors and residents.

Birth tourism cases cited

The department also cited a separate case in which a US embassy in North Africa revoked more than 100 visas from parents it said had engaged in so-called birth tourism.

According to the department, the individuals entered the United States primarily to give birth on American soil so their children could obtain US citizenship.

Conclusion:

The revocation of more than 175,000 visas highlights the scale of the Trump administration’s immigration crackdown, with the State Department saying the measures are aimed at public safety, legal compliance and national security.
